{ "culture": "en-US", "name": "", "guid": "", "catalogPath": "", "snippet": "Parcel Access - Historical", "description": "p_access displays historical parcel access. Updates to this layer stopped when the GIS parcel boundary maintenance was migrated to the Parcel Fabric data model. \n Parcel access includes areas on private property, such as a driveway between adjacent parcels or even extensions of public roads on or through private property. The areas delineated may not be legal easements. Parcel Access is derived from a combination of Assessor Record Maps, deeds, Records of Survey, Development Services Addressing Maps, and orthophotos. It does not provide or imply any complete definition for use, status, or other legal concern.\nKnown Errors/Qualifications: Line features may or may not imply access width.
